Linux四种结束某用户所有进程的方法

发表时间:2014-02-08 16:50 | 分类:Linux | 浏览:3,789 次

在linux系统管理中,我们有时候需要结束掉某个用户的所有进程。初学者一般会先查询出用户的所有pid,然后一条条kill结束掉,或者写一个脚本。实际上结束的方法有很多,博主这边总结了下面4种方法,以kill用户zhangnq为例。

1. pkill方式

# pkill -u zhangnq

2. killall方式

# killall -u zhangnq

3. ps方式 ps列出zhangnq的pid,然后依次kill掉,比较繁琐。

# ps -ef | grep zhangnq | awk '{ print $2 }' | xargs kill -9

4. pgrep方式 pgrep -u参数查出用户的所有pid,然后依次kill

# pgrep -u zhangnq | xargs kill -9

本文标签:

本文链接:http://www.sijitao.net/1557.html

欢迎您在本博客中留下评论,如需转载原创文章请注明出处,谢谢!

已经有2个回复
Comment (2)
Trackbacks (0)
  1. 爱分享 www.ihref.com  ( 2014.02.13 20:08 ) : #-9

  2. 雪豹说 blog.360dseo.com  ( 2015.01.29 10:53 ) : #-8

    :razz:

  1. 还没有Trackbacks
博客历程 留言本 文章归档 网站地图 谷歌地图 浙ICP备13025236号-1
托管于阿里云&七牛云 已加入博客联盟 浙公网安备 33021202000610号
Copyright © 2010-2017 虫虫开源 All Rights Reserved.